千家信息网

怎么用R语言把表格CSV文件中的数据变成一列并且行名为原列名呢

发表于:2025-12-02 作者:千家信息网编辑
千家信息网最后更新 2025年12月02日,怎么用R语言把表格CSV文件中的数据变成一列并且行名为原列名呢,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。今天收到一封邮件,来询问
千家信息网最后更新 2025年12月02日怎么用R语言把表格CSV文件中的数据变成一列并且行名为原列名呢

怎么用R语言把表格CSV文件中的数据变成一列并且行名为原列名呢,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。

今天收到一封邮件,来询问这样的问题:

这样的邮件,是直接的邮件,没有寒暄直奔主题的邮件。唯一的遗憾是不知道是谁写的……

如果我理解的没有错误的话,写信人的需求应该是这个样子的:

他的原始数据:

处理后想要得到的数据:

处理代码:

set.seed(123)
dd = data.frame(ID = 1:10,y1=rnorm(10),y2=rnorm(10),y3=rnorm(10),y4=rnorm(10))dd
library(data.table)melt(dd,id=1)

代码解释:

1,dd为模拟生成的数据框数据,第一列为ID,其它几列为性状

2,使用的函数为data.table包中的melt函数

3,melt中,dd为对象数据框,id为不变的列数,这里是ID一列,列数所在的位置为1,其它几列都变成一列,然后列名变为行名。

来信者需求:

怎么用R语言把表格CSV文件中的数据变成一列,并且行名为原列名呢,谢谢

1,csv文件,可以用fread函数读取,命名,为dd

2,数据变为一列,如果没有ID这一列,全部都是性状,可以这样运行:melt(dd),达到的效果如下:

所以,就是一个函数melt的应用。

关于怎么用R语言把表格CSV文件中的数据变成一列并且行名为原列名呢问题的解答就分享到这里了,希望以上内容可以对大家有一定的帮助,如果你还有很多疑惑没有解开,可以关注行业资讯频道了解更多相关知识。

数据 文件 函数 邮件 问题 表格 语言 代码 性状 更多 需求 处理 帮助 解答 原始 易行 遗憾 简单易行 主题 位置 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 软件开发哪些需要深度工作 工控系统网络安全理论要点 科技股互联网行业 vr软件开发时间 电力系统网络安全监控图 铁路网络安全杂志 夸克链信网络技术 足球经理2010数据库制作 服务器的容量与什么有关 网络安全总体架构 为什么插着卡却连接不到服务器 三星ibm下一代服务器 数据库系统教程知识点总结 医院搭建一个服务器多少钱 高科技软件开发注意事项 手抄报网络安全 可爱 医保局网络安全宣传工作总结 数据库的发展趋势包括 聊城游戏软件开发推荐 笔记本电脑怎么修改网络安全模式 完整的仓库管理数据库 网络安全主题班会 教案 彩票软件开发在哪里找 辽宁省高新技术产业数据库 吉林品质网络技术服务诚信合作 苏州防爆刀片服务器生产厂家 地平线5 主机pc服务器 怎么删除已共享的服务器 苹果怎么备份上一次数据库 余姚ios软件开发平台
0